The Substance

It was very good, extremely horrific but super funny and paced in a trippy way that allowed for extreme peaks of horror without succumbing to indulgence and sacrificing structure, integrity or other important aspects of film making such as the eminent virtue of not taking oneself too seriously.

This year has had two top movies (Poor Things being the other one) for me. This tells me that probably my taste has become a little more forgiving after growing up a bit and maybe exploring older classic movies could be good too. Cause i doubt this year is really a historical peak for cinema, so i guess it must have to do with my own mindset.
